Transaction bb94fa8a75346cd2803cdd76f7ae0b6ebc14eb8f8e85112ea6e6b61d4cd2202e
1 Input
1 Output
-
bb94fa8a75346cd2803cdd76f7ae0b6ebc14eb8f8e85112ea6e6b61d4cd2202e:0
- value
- 13176650
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00188d318a8f37df74bc7a589f351e4ceac0a451 OP_EQUAL
- address
- 31hXLQzWVPMcAZGmfbZL58HnLVXBUMGDv2